BNZIW’s 12.10% decline to $0.01 occurred on what appears to be very light trading volume, typical for a low-priced warrant with limited liquidity. The move extends a broader downtrend as the security has been unable to establish any meaningful price floor above the penny threshold. At this level, the warrant is trading at its absolute minimum increment on exchanges that allow sub-dollar trading, indicating sellers are largely in control. Sector positioning for Banzai International — a company focused on marketing and sales engagement software — remains challenged. The underlying common stock (BNZI) has also faced significant erosion, which directly impacts warrant valuation. Warrants often serve as leveraged plays on the equity, and any weakness in BZI further pressures BNZIW. The 12% drop occurred in a single session, suggesting that even minor sell orders can cause outsized percentage moves due to the thin order book. The current price of $0.01 is a psychological barrier; any further decline would require the stock to trade below one cent, an uncommon occurrence for listed warrants but possible in distressed situations. Looking ahead, BNZIW’s price trajectory may hinge on developments regarding Banzai International’s underlying common stock and broader corporate health. If the common equity stabilizes or announces positive catalysts — such as new funding, partnerships, or revenue growth — the warrants could see a sharp recovery from current levels. Conversely, continued deterioration in the business fundamentals could push the warrants to become worthless if the exercise price remains above the common stock price. Key levels to watch are the $0.01 support/resistance zone. A break below this level would be unprecedented and could lead to delisting or further discounting, while a move above $0.01 would require a sustained buying surge. Factors that could influence performance include overall market sentiment toward small-cap growth stocks, regulatory changes affecting warrant structures, and any dilution events. Traders should also monitor the expiration date and exercise terms of the warrant, as time decay may pressure prices lower. Potential catalysts include quarterly earnings announcements from Banzai International, which could provide clarity on cash burn and revenue trends.
